PlayStation 4 IS spying on you

1 min read
67

I see you

Virtually 3 years ago exactly Geoff posted an articled entitled “Kinect IS spying on you” and today we get to post pretty much the same article but this time it is the PlayStation 4 that is doing the spying without your knowledge.

According to a neogaf post a user noticed that while he was playing a FIFA 14 versus game he noticed a microphone on the screen indicating that he was currently chatting but he hadn’t event connected his headset.

After some investigation it was uncovered that once the PS4 camera is plugged in then it will constantly listen for voice commands and at the same time it will transmit any sounds that it hears to whoever you are playing against.

After contacting PlayStation support he was told that there was no way to turn off this feature besides unplugging the camera entirely. They also could not confirm whether this was a bug that would be patched or a feature.

However thanks to the Internet at large we have found some ways to avoid this. The first is to create a party and then not invite anyone into it. The chat is still sent through but no one can hear it. The other is to disable voice commands for the camera and it will then no longer listen to you.

The last and most probably most simplistic is to connect a headset and then mute the headset which will stop the camera from listening to you. What we don’t know for sure however is whether or not the camera is also broadcasting video, this needs to be tested.

Thankfully I don’t work for Sony and can tell you that this is definitely a  bug that I expect them to patch, if possible.

  8. Gerhard Davids

    November 19, 2013 at 11:40

    This is a bigger problem than one would make it out to be.
    Besides the personal invasion, we have consoles in the office for our leisure.

    If the mic were to transmit anything while it is unexpected it could be a massive security risk for us. Sure we can disable the feature but in the end a software change could easily void your settings and Sony will just say “oops”. In the mean time sensitive data may have potentially leaked.
